Hi guys I'm having trouble with my laptop which is an Asus X52f
It was working fine up to a few hours ago then windows update told me to restart to install new updates so I did. Now every time I press the start button it lights up and the Asus logo appears on the screen but after that nothing but the led light shows with a flashing horizontal line on the top left side of the screen ....I've searched a lot online and many people recommend un plucking it, removing the battery, holding the power button for a minute and plugging it again and start it.....I've tried this but the same thing as described above happens every time I turn it on, I also opened the back dusted it removed the ram and tried it without any ram, with one stick and with both yet the same thing happens ...id like to add that when adding one ram stick or no ram at all, the back light doesn't go on but the fan works whereas with both ram sticks the back light goes on but the fan doesn't start
